Obligation to Cover Mouth and Nose

Anyone who has not been wearing a mask in public transport or while shopping since Monday this week must face a fine of 50 EUR. But what is the most sensible way to cover mouth and nose? Professional masks are scarce or reserved for medical sectors. Everywhere you now see people with self-sewn cloth masks. However, these fabric coverings often have the disadvantage of getting wet quickly, making it difficult to breathe underneath them and also complicating communication through less clear speech and obscured facial expressions. Additionally, the mucus membranes of the eyes are not protected by a cloth mouth-nose mask.

The Face Shield Made of PETG as an Alternative

Behind a face visor, however, one can breathe normally and speak understandably. It facilitates successful communication where recognizing the facial expressions of the conversation partner is important.

Certification is Key

Winzki normally produces Hörbert, the wooden MP3 player for children. Through the aid initiative as part of “Open-diy-projects.com” came CEO Rainer Brang to the idea to use the company’s production capabilities and the existing laser cutters, not just for milling and engraving the wooden cases for the children’s player, but to supply the visors for the voluntary project.

Since it is necessary for many public institutions and aid organizations, however, that a product is tested, Rainer Brang developed a new variant of the visor and had it certified by a recognized test laboratory.

His visor is certified as personal protective equipment of category II according to DIN 166 following the simplified test principle COVID-19.

The ShieldKit Face Shield Kit

The product is called ” ShieldKit ” and is a kit that can be sent flat in an envelope, without getting damaged during shipping. Using an assembly video on www.shieldkit.de, the shield can be assembled into personal protective equipment in just a few steps.

The face shield can be adjusted to the wearer’s head size with an adjustable strap. It can be disinfected with alcohol-based sterilization agents and reused.

The wearer and the person facing them are thereby protected against droplet infection. The shield also prevents unconscious face touching.
